if exercise_type == "4-7-8 Breathing":
st.markdown("""
### 4-7-8 Breathing Technique
This technique helps reduce anxiety and promote relaxation.
**Steps:**
1. **Inhale** through your nose for **4 seconds**
2. **Hold** your breath for **7 seconds**
3. **Exhale** through your mouth for **8 seconds**
4. Repeat 4 times
""")
elif exercise_type == "Box Breathing":
st.markdown("""
### Box Breathing
Used by Navy SEALs to stay calm under pressure.
**Steps:**
1. **Inhale** for **4 seconds**
2. **Hold** for **4 seconds**
3. **Exhale** for **4 seconds**
4. **Hold** for **4 seconds**
5. Repeat 4 times
""")
else:
st.markdown("""
### Calm Breathing
Simple relaxation breathing.
**Steps:**
1. **Inhale** slowly through nose for **3 seconds**
2. **Exhale** slowly through mouth for **6 seconds**
3. Repeat 5 times
""")
